Thank you for your interest in Connections, our educational membership program designed for students ages 5-18. This program guides participants through many exciting aerospace and aviation learning opportunities offered at the Museum and comes with a variety of benefits including:
- Unlimited FREE visits to the Museum for students 5-18 years old and one adult.
- Connections Newsletter highlighting Museum events and education programs.
- Invitations to exclusive events and unique opportunities.
- Unlimited Access to the Alaska Airlines Aerospace Education Center and its network of educational support tools.
- Personalized information and recommendations tailored to your interests.
- Discounted Navigator level Museum Membership when you turn 19.
